初级会员

- 积分
- 54
- 金钱
- 54
- 注册时间
- 2011-3-8
- 在线时间
- 0 小时
|
有个问题一直没明白,
USART2的CTS,RTS,TX,RX分别位于PA0~3上面,
而TIM2的CH1~CH3也分别位于PA0~3上面,
而复用功能选择寄存器里面,关于这两个功能的复用配置是这样的:
Bits 9:8 TIM2_REMAP[1:0]: TIM2 remapping
These bits are set and cleared by software. They control the mapping of TIM2 channels 1 to
4 and external trigger (ETR) on the GPIO ports.
00: No remap (CH1/ETR/PA0, CH2/PA1, CH3/PA2, CH4/PA3)
=================================================
Bit 3 USART2_REMAP: USART2 remapping
This bit is set and cleared by software. It controls the mapping of USART2 CTS, RTS,CK,TX
and RX alternate functions on the GPIO ports.
0: No remap (CTS/PA0, RTS/PA1, TX/PA2, RX/PA3, CK/PA4)
=================================================
复位后这几位默认都是0,那么假如我同时开启了USART2和TIM2的始终以及AFIO的时钟,我到底会启动那个外设呢?是USART2还是TIM2,这个要如何选择?
|
|